Navan 14:00

Lynn Lodge Stud Irish EBF Maiden

 Winner £8,777, 2nd £2,826, 3rd £1,339, 4th £595, 5th £298, 6th £149

 2yo, 12 Runners

 Flat,Turf , 5f , GOOD, Good to yielding in places

1. Amiata (Best Odds: 11/4 – bet365)
Strong debut effort when narrowly touched off at Naas. Tactically quick and should improve again, though meets old rival here who may have caught up in sharpness.


2. Bad Boy Rizz (Best Odds: 50/1 – Unibet)
This newcomer has a stiff assignment and will need to outrun big odds to feature. Likely to gain valuable experience before making his presence felt in calmer waters.


3. Baker Blue (Best Odds: 13/2 – Betvictor)
Placed on both previous outings, and brings solid form into this. Slightly exposed but holds definite place prospects if he breaks cleanly.


4. Kansas (Best Odds: 2/1 – bet365)
Close third on his last run at the Curragh, having finished behind Amiata previously. Powerful connections, and sharper for recent racing—looks primed to strike.


5. Namiid (Best Odds: 25/1 – Unibet)
Showed little on debut and now pitched into a race that demands more. May benefit from added race fitness but hard to see him making a serious impact.


6. Parkside Lad (Best Odds: 16/1 – Betvictor)
Not disgraced on his introduction, but a step forward is needed to trouble the leaders. May run into minor money with a clearer run.


7. Stock Market (Best Odds: 11/2 – bet365)
Unexposed colt from a top stable, making his first appearance. Market interest could tell the story—definitely worth keeping an eye on.


8. Warsaw (Best Odds: 7/1 – Unibet)
Another from the O’Brien team, and though unraced, bred for speed. Difficult to gauge without track evidence, but potential lurks.


9. Enthusiastically (Best Odds: 16/1 – Betvictor)
Only beat one home on debut but didn’t have the clearest path. Could come on for that outing, though this still looks a tall task.


10. Fairy Oak (Best Odds: 25/1 – bet365)
Needs to find significant improvement on what was an underwhelming first effort. Hard to back with confidence at this stage.


11. Lilbittyprettyone (Best Odds: 33/1 – Unibet)
Midfield finish last time suggests limited promise. More needed to make a dent in a race with numerous improving types.


12. Mini Cotai (Best Odds: 50/1 – Betvictor)
Struggled when introduced and doesn’t look an obvious threat here. Likely to benefit from more time and experience.

Verdict

Kansas looks the one to be with following a strong showing at the Curragh, having shaped better than Amiata did on their last meeting. Baker Blue brings reliable credentials to the table and should be respected, while Stock Market is the wildcard from a yard that rarely misses with its juveniles. Amiata is sure to be popular and won’t be far away if building on her Naas performance.

Navan 14:35

Navan Racing Festival Early Bird Tickets On Sale Now Handicap

 Winner £10,727, 2nd £3,455, 3rd £1,636, 4th £727, 5th £364, 6th £182

 3yo+, 8 Runners

 Flat,Turf , 5f , GOOD, Good to yielding in places

1. Thunderbear (Best Odds: 5/2 – bet365)
Consistent last season without getting his head in front, and returns here on a workable mark. Drawn to attack, and if tuned up, he has the tools to make a bold bid.


2. Ostraka (Best Odds: 7/1 – Unibet)
Below par this campaign after a promising 2023. Still has potential to bounce back at this level, but recent efforts suggest he’s got something to prove.


3. Keke (Non-Runner)


4. Little Queenie (Best Odds: 12/1 – Betvictor)
Yet to recapture last year’s form and has been off the boil of late. However, a return to a course she’s handled before could inspire a turnaround.


5. Apache Outlaw (Best Odds: 7/2 – bet365)
Hasn’t been far away in stronger contests and is steadily building back into form. Slight ease in weights and trip could help spark a bigger effort.


6. Bold Optimist (Best Odds: 9/2 – Unibet)
Returned to action with a solid third and looks ready to build on that. Lightly raced in this bracket and should have more to offer going forward.


7. Fair Taxes (Best Odds: 5/1 – bet365)
Held every chance before weakening last time, but that followed a string of placed finishes. May bounce back with a more patient ride over a sharper five.


8. Sturlasson (Best Odds: 10/1 – Betvictor)
Out of sorts on both outings this year, though holds past course form. Well-treated now if rediscovering his stride but hard to be confident in current mood.

Verdict

Bold Optimist is fancied to step up on his recent third and take advantage of an ideal opportunity. Apache Outlaw is a serious player based on past form and looks primed for a big run. Fair Taxes could feature if ridden with restraint, and Thunderbear remains a live contender if ready after a break.
